a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authordongjuan <dong.juan1@zte.com.cn>2017-08-31 14:57:54 +0800
committerDamjan Marion <dmarion.lists@gmail.com>2017-08-31 10:22:57 +0000
commit9d9265899e89c2c8db5b5b11a09fdf4034a2149c (patch)
treeccb5a02563f03b3284ad5e13c3b34d5b91c6ba7a
parentc67787be51c4cbf4e5c1a28af621822aa8cae513 (diff)
Fix vent_data memory leak in function run_ping_ip46_address (VPP-966)
Change-Id: I05d0c8310aa86480a3d283f45e115284c4b4ebd5 Signed-off-by: dongjuan <dong.juan1@zte.com.cn>
-rwxr-xr-xsrc/vnet/ip/ping.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/vnet/ip/ping.c b/src/vnet/ip/ping.c
index d250b796..c847e696 100755
--- a/src/vnet/ip/ping.c
+++ b/src/vnet/ip/ping.c
@@ -646,6 +646,7 @@ run_ping_ip46_address (vlib_main_t * vm, u32 table_id, ip4_address_t * pa4,
i = 1 + ping_repeat;
break;
}
+ vec_free(event_data);
}
}
vlib_cli_output (vm, "\n");